Why Static Knowledge Bases Stop Supporting Dynamic Decisions
Static knowledge bases are useful for policies, SOPs, product notes, onboarding guides, implementation playbooks, and support articles. They become less useful when teams need live answers about sales trends, customer issues, incident patterns, forecast changes, service queues, or operational exceptions.
When the knowledge base is disconnected from business data, users must search documents, open dashboards, check spreadsheets, ask colleagues, and reconcile answers manually. That slows decisions and can create different versions of the truth across teams.
What Leaders Often Get Wrong
Leaders often assume AI business analytics is simply a smarter search layer over existing documents. In reality, useful analytics depends on data quality, source integration, metric definitions, role-based access, and clear review ownership.
Another mistake is abandoning static knowledge entirely. Enterprise teams still need approved reference content, but they also need analytics that can interpret changing information and point users back to trusted sources.
How to Decide Between Knowledge Storage and AI Analytics
The choice should be based on the question users need answered. Static knowledge works for stable guidance, while AI business analytics is better suited for changing performance data, summaries, predictions, exceptions, and cross-system decision support.

- Use static knowledge for approved policies, SOPs, and reference material
- Use AI analytics for changing metrics, trends, and exceptions
- Connect analytics to source systems and common KPI definitions
- Show source references for AI-generated summaries
- Define review rules for high-impact answers
What to Validate Before Adding AI Business Analytics
Before implementation, teams should validate data sources, refresh cadence, dashboard definitions, document quality, access controls, integration needs, and how users will move from a summary to the underlying evidence. They should also test common questions from finance, operations, sales, support, and leadership teams.
Baseline time spent finding answers, repeated internal questions, report preparation effort, decision delays, dashboard usage, and errors caused by outdated information. These baselines reveal where AI business analytics can improve the operating model.
Why Both Knowledge and Analytics Need Ownership
Static knowledge bases need content owners, review dates, version control, and approval workflows. AI business analytics needs data owners, metric definitions, role-based access, audit trails, output monitoring, and feedback loops.
After go-live, leaders should review stale content, failed searches, dashboard trust issues, model output quality, and user feedback. This keeps knowledge and analytics aligned as business rules, data sources, and teams change.

Frequently Asked Questions
Q. Are static knowledge bases still useful?
Yes, static knowledge bases remain useful for approved policies, SOPs, training materials, and reference documents. They are less effective for questions that depend on changing data or cross-system analysis.
Q. What does AI business analytics add?
AI business analytics can summarize trends, connect data sources, support search, identify exceptions, and improve decision visibility. It still needs trusted data, access controls, and output monitoring.
Q. How should enterprise teams govern AI analytics?
They should define data owners, metric definitions, role-based access, audit trails, review rules, and feedback loops. Governance should also cover source quality and how users verify AI-supported answers.
